Rhode Island Code § 42-61-9

Sales to minors — Gifts
Open in Lexace · Ask the AI about this section
No ticket or share shall be sold to any person under the age of eighteen (18) years, but this shall not be deemed to prohibit the purchase of a ticket or share for the purpose of making a gift by a person eighteen (18) years of age or older to a person less than that age. Any licensee who knowingly sells or offers to sell a lottery ticket or share to any person under the age of eighteen (18) shall, upon conviction, be guilty of a misdemeanor.
